Design on a Dime presented by Real Simple

LogoToday and tomorrow, Real Simple– along with co-chairs Maggie Gyllenhaal, designer James Huniford and Real Simple’s managing editor Kristin van Ogtrop -- are hosting the fourth-annual Design on a Dime charity event to benefit Housing Works, the nation's largest community-based AIDS-service organization.

The kick-off party was yesterday (sorry I didn't get this up sooner) and today and tomorrow's events are free and open to the public.  It is being held at the Metropolitan Pavilion at 125 West 18th Street, NYC.

During the event, thirty top-tier designers—including Sills Huniford, Thom Filicia, Charlotte Moss and Jamie Drake—will create breathtaking, one-of-a-kind room vignettes. People will be able to purchase the items in the vignettes at 60-80% off the retail price and all proceeds from the sale will benefit Housing Works.

Founded in 1990, Housing Works provides housing, medical care, job training and other lifesaving services to homeless and low-income New Yorkers living with HIV/AIDS.
